Open DBDiff features and specs

  • Open Source
    Open DBDiff is open source, meaning it is free to use and can be modified to suit specific needs. This encourages community collaboration and improvements.
  • Cross-Platform
    Since Open DBDiff is built on .NET, it can be run on different platforms using the .NET Core framework, offering flexibility in deployment environments.
  • Database Schema Comparison
    The tool effectively compares SQL Server database schemas, allowing users to identify and synchronize differences between databases.
  • Command Line Interface
    Open DBDiff provides a command line interface which makes it easy to integrate into scripts and automation workflows for continuous deployment or integration.

Possible disadvantages of Open DBDiff

  • Limited Database Support
    Currently, Open DBDiff primarily supports SQL Server databases, which may not be suitable for organizations using other database systems.
  • Steeper Learning Curve
    Users unfamiliar with command line operations or lacking experience in database management might face challenges in using the tool efficiently.
  • Community-Based Support
    Being an open source project, support primarily comes from the developer community, which might not always offer the immediate assistance that a dedicated support team could provide.
  • Potential for Bugs
    As with many open source projects, there may be unresolved issues or bugs that can affect functionality, especially if the project isn't actively maintained.

Analysis of ApexSQL Data Diff

Overall verdict

  • ApexSQL Data Diff is a reliable and well-regarded tool for comparing and synchronizing data in SQL Server databases, offering strong automation and reporting features that make it a solid choice for database professionals.

Why this product is good

  • Accurate row-level comparison and synchronization of data between SQL Server databases
  • Generates detailed comparison reports and synchronization scripts you can review before applying changes
  • Supports command-line automation and integration into CI/CD pipelines for scheduled or repeatable tasks
  • Handles large datasets efficiently and lets you filter and map objects for precise comparisons
  • Backup and rollback options help reduce risk during synchronization
  • Part of the broader ApexSQL/Quest toolset, allowing integration with schema diff and other DBA utilities

Recommended for

  • Database administrators who need to keep data consistent across development, staging, and production environments
  • Developers performing data migrations or verifying data integrity after deployments
  • Teams wanting to automate data synchronization within DevOps or CI/CD workflows
  • QA and testing teams that need to seed or compare reference data across SQL Server instances
  • Organizations already invested in the SQL Server ecosystem looking for a dedicated data comparison tool
